Powering Your Camcorder (continued)
Using the RCA DCC05 Car Cord
Adapter/Charger to Charge the Battery
1. If the DC power cord is attached to the car cord
adapter/charger, remove it.
2. Attach the battery to the car cord adapter/charger
as shown.
3. Insert the plug on the DCC05 into the vehicle’s
cigarette lighter socket. If the car cord and battery
are properly attached, the POWER and CHARGE
indicators on the DCC05 will light.
Note: Use the REFRESH feature on the adapter/charger
to maximize the life of your battery.

Using the RCA DCC05 Car Cord Adapter/
Charger to Power the Camcorder
1. If the battery is attached to the camcorder or car
cord adapter/charger, remove it.
2. Plug one end of the DC power cord into the DC
OUT jack on the car cord adapter/charger and
the other end into the DC IN 6.5 V jack on the
back of the camcorder.
3. Insert the plug on the DCC05 into the vehicle’s
cigarette lighter socket. If the car cord is
properly attached, the POWER indicator on the
DCC05 will light.
Using the Optional RCA DCC05 Car Cord Adapter/Charger
The optional RCA DCC05 DC car cord
adapter/charger allows you to power your
camcorder from the cigarette lighter socket of a
car, truck, or RV. It converts 24- and 12-volts
to a 6-volt output. The DCC05 can also charge
the battery that came with your camcorder and
the AV8MM (long play) battery.
Consult the installation and operating
instructions enclosed with the DCC05 for
complete operating instructions.
Cautions: The DCC05 is designed to be used
only with vehicles having negative ground
electrical systems.
Do not use any other RCA car cord with this
camcorder. Other RCA car cords may damage
your camcorder.
